Make your favorite coffee
cake recipe and turn it into delicious breakfast muffins! Prepare the recipe for coffee cake (or any type of "cake") according to the recipe directions. Line large-cup muffin tins with cupcake papers (shown here are the Reynold's Baking Cups, extra large foil). |
![]() |
Fill the paper cups no more than halfway. |
![]() |
If there is any kind of
topping that goes on the coffee cake, then allow extra room for that (as
shown here with a brown sugar and oatmeal topping). Bake at the temperature required by your recipe. These will bake faster than one whole coffee cake, so be sure to check frequently. |
![]() |
When done, allow to cool for a few minutes before taking the muffins out of the tins. |
![]() |
Cool until just warm enough to eat... |
